Franz Marc made Small Composition III with oil paint. The surface of this painting looks smooth, but up close the colors are so vibrant, right? I can imagine Marc applying paint, wiping it away, and then adding more, building up these translucent layers. Look at the big red shape in the middle. Is it an animal? A plant? Hard to say. The way the forms all bleed into each other makes it a really dynamic composition. Marc was part of the Blue Rider group, and they were into this idea of art as spiritual expression, trying to capture something beyond the surface of things. You can see echoes of Cubism here too, especially in the way the space is flattened. It reminds me a little of Marsden Hartley, with its bold colors and simplified forms. It feels both modern and deeply connected to something ancient.
